About Spring Creek Rehabilitation & Nursing Care CenterSpring Creek Rehabilitation & Nursing Care Center is located at 660 Louisiana Ave, Brooklyn, NY, reachable at (718) 669-7100. This For profit – Limited Liability company facility operates 180.0 certified beds and serves an average of 185 residents per day. It is part of the Benjamin Landa network (54 facilities nationwide). Medicare and Medicaid services have been provided since 1967-01-01. The facility currently holds a average (3-star) overall CMS rating.

Staffing InsightSpring Creek Rehabilitation & Nursing Care Center currently provides 3 hours 5 minutes of total nurse staffing per resident per day, including 29 minutes of Registered Nurse (RN) coverage. The CMS Staffing Rating of 2 out of 5 is below average — a point worth discussing with facility management before admission. Total nursing staff turnover is 34.8%, near the national average.

Spring Creek Rehabilitation & Nursing Care Center is certified as a Medicare and Medicaid facility and has been approved to provide these services since 1967-01-01. Medicare covers short-term skilled nursing care (typically up to 100 days after a qualifying hospital stay). Medicaid covers long-term care for residents who meet financial eligibility requirements. Contact the facility at (718) 669-7100 or your local Medicaid office to verify current eligibility.

Each resident at Spring Creek Rehabilitation & Nursing Care Center receives a reported average of 3 hours 5 minutes of total nurse staffing per day. This breaks down as: Registered Nurse (RN) coverage — 29 minutes;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) — 39 minutes; Nurse Aide — 1 hour 57 minutes. On weekends, total nurse staffing is 2 hours 49 minutes per resident per day. The CMS Staffing Rating for this facility is 2 out of 5. The national average for total nursing hours is approximately 3.5 hrs/day. Total nursing staff turnover is 34.8%.
